Summary

CVE-2023-4175 is a recently identified vulnerability affecting mooSocial mooTravel 3.1.8. This issue is classified as problematic and involves an unspecified functionality. An attacker can exploit this flaw to launch a cross-site scripting (XSS) attack, allowing the execution of malicious scripts in a user's browser. The attack can be executed remotely, posing a significant risk. VDB-236210 is the assigned identifier for this vulnerability.
